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Commits on May 3, 2012
Commits on Apr 30, 2012
  1. Fix reference to in cover art edits

    Oliver Charles authored
  2. alter_edit_pending for releases on remove artwork

    Oliver Charles authored
  3. Remove update scripts, these are now in admin/sql/caa/*

    Oliver Charles authored
  4. Merge branch 'caa' of ssh://localhost:10015/musicbrainz-server into caa

    Oliver Charles authored
    * 'caa' of ssh://localhost:10015/musicbrainz-server:
      MBS-4619, display appropriate fallback message when a cover art image is not available yet.
    
    Conflicts:
    	root/components/common-macros.tt
  5. Fix invalid HTML/JavaScript in the image macro

    Oliver Charles authored
  6. Get tests passing again

    Oliver Charles authored
  7. Initialize create_test_db with CAA stuff

    Oliver Charles authored
  8. Run unit tests against the TEST database

    Oliver Charles authored
  9. @warpr
  10. Add Create and Drop SQL for CAA

    Oliver Charles authored
  11. Add CAA support to GenerateSQLScripts.pl

    Oliver Charles authored
  12. Take the search_path from the database name.

    Oliver Charles authored
    This will allow us to have musicbrainz_test and cover_art_archive_test
  13. Begin updating edit tests with new edit schema

    Oliver Charles authored
  14. Merge branch 'master' into caa

    Oliver Charles authored
    * master:
      Fix alias tests now that the merge logic has changed
  15. Fix z_editqueue.t test

    Oliver Charles authored
  16. Fix alias tests now that the merge logic has changed

    Oliver Charles authored
  17. Fix statistics to not hardcode the musicbrainz schema, which is necce…

    Oliver Charles authored
    …ssary for tests
  18. Remove old and outdated tests

    Oliver Charles authored
  19. MBS-4626: Update report for releases with cover art to use new report…

    Oliver Charles authored
    … fields
  20. Merge branch 'master' into caa

    Oliver Charles authored
    * master: (213 commits)
      More fixes for alias merging
      MBS-2553: Show link to all relationships from sidebar (external links)
      MBS-4160: add comments for clarification
      Change wikidoc timeout to 5 seconds.
      Change alias merge strategy to be more robust
      Use what Ollie suggested in the duplicate artists report
      Fix Artist::Show test now that annotations are shown in their entirity
      Move some of the fetches outside the loops (r1870)
      MBS-4590: Update wikidoc links
      Change warning from Controller to template
      Add message in DBDefs about editable user permissions.
      MBS-4038: Allow users to set permissions on development servers.
      Change warning from Controller to template
      Add message in DBDefs about editable user permissions.
      MBS-4038: Allow users to set permissions on development servers.
      MBS-4545: Explain analytics config option
      Fix pending edits highlighting in the duplicate artists report
      Use link_entity() in the collaboration artists report
      Use link_entity() in release group reports
      Use link_entity() for URLs in release reports
      ...
    
    Conflicts:
    	lib/DBDefs.pm.default
    	lib/MusicBrainz/Server/Data/Edit.pm
    	lib/MusicBrainz/Server/Data/Vote.pm
    	lib/MusicBrainz/Server/EditQueue.pm
    	lib/MusicBrainz/Server/Types.pm
    	root/layout.tt
    	root/report/index.tt
    	root/static/styles/layout.css
    	t/lib/t/MusicBrainz/Server/Data/Edit.pm
Commits on Apr 29, 2012
  1. MBS-4620: Do not show the "Types:" section of add cover art edit if t…

    Oliver Charles authored
    …here are no types
    
    This is consistent with the display of the "Comment:" section
  2. MBS-4483: Remove custom sorting logic and just use the sort order tha…

    Oliver Charles authored
    …t the user specified
  3. Use a deferred constraint trigger to constrain gapless ordering

    Oliver Charles authored
    When uploading artwork in between existing artwork, we need to create a gap in
    the sequence to insert into. By using a normal trigger, the creation of the gap
    will immediately be collapsed, so we defer this trigger to the end of the
    transaction.
  4. MBS-4618: Get image uploads to go into the correct position

    Oliver Charles authored
    The image ordering code seems to be extremely brittle, so I have made some
    database modifications to force ordering to be gapless. Furthermore, there
    seemed to be a bug in the add cover art form which assumed that the starting
    position was always 1, regardless of the amount of existing images. This has now
    been changed to use count(images) + 1 as the initial position, that is - the end
    of the list of images.
Commits on Apr 27, 2012
  1. More fixes for alias merging

    Oliver Charles authored
    As there can only be one alias per locale at the moment, aliases with a given
    locale in the target entity are prioritised, before collapsing all other
    aliases.
  2. Merge remote branch 'origin/mbs-4160-soundcloud-link'

    Oliver Charles authored
    * origin/mbs-4160-soundcloud-link:
      MBS-4160: add comments for clarification
      MBS-4160: SoundCloud relationship under the External links section
Commits on Apr 26, 2012
  1. @navap

    MBS-2553: Show link to all relationships from sidebar (external links)

    navap authored
    I've appended a link to 'all relationships' to the bottom of the 'external links' sidebar section. This section is now always visible except for recordings and works that have no "supported" URLs.
Commits on Apr 25, 2012
  1. @weisslj
  2. @warpr
Commits on Apr 24, 2012
  1. Merge remote branch 'nikki/reports2'

    Oliver Charles authored
    * nikki/reports2:
      Use what Ollie suggested in the duplicate artists report
      Move some of the fetches outside the loops (r1870)
      Fix pending edits highlighting in the duplicate artists report
      Use link_entity() in the collaboration artists report
      Use link_entity() in release group reports
      Use link_entity() for URLs in release reports
      Fix a postgresql warning
      Superfluous data tracks report should be sorted desc not asc
      More fixes for report descriptions
      Use link_entity() in release reports
      Fix description of unlikely language/script combinations report
      Use link_entity() in some of the artist reports
      Use link_entity() in the recording reports
      Use link_entity() in the ISRCs report so that recordings with pending edits are highlighted (part of MBS-2814) and disambiguation comments are shown.
      Exclude stuff marked Single AND UK from the SeparateDiscs report (MBS-4063)
      Sort report for creative commons download relationships (MBS-4125)
      Improve sorting of the "Releases with superfluous data tracks" report (MBS-3684)
      ISRCs with multiple recordings: Do something about the DEF05 ISRCs (MBS-4493)
  2. Change alias merge strategy to be more robust

    Oliver Charles authored
    Now, when merging n entities, 1 alias per (name, locale) will be kept over all
    aliases.
Commits on Apr 23, 2012
Something went wrong with that request. Please try again.